#d27098 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d27098 is composed of 82.4% red, 43.9%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.7% magenta, 27.6%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 335.5 degrees, a saturation of 52.1% and a lightness of 63.1%. #d27098 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e0ff with #a50031.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

● #d27098 color description : Slightly desaturated pink.
#d27098 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d27098 has RGB values of R:210, G:112,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.47, Y:0.28,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13791384.

Shades and Tints of #d27098
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060204 is the darkest color, while #fcf6f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d27098
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a79ba0 is the less saturated color, while #fd4590 is the most saturated one.
